:doh:today i decided to borrow my brother's saitek rudder pedals, once i disabled the twist rudder and set up the pedals. the sensitivity in stick feels perfect. nice and slow movements. also my stick curves are default. so anybody that has been struggling with the force 3d pro sensitivity like i have, try to disable the twist rudder to confirm.

The reversal bug is provided by Logitech. Its hard to explain: Pushing your throttle to 50% and than pulling it to 49% doesnt work. The next reported value is 46% or something in that range. These jump occur every time you change the input direction and often mean that you can either climb or fall but the position to hold your height is not reachable. Using the rudder to drive your a10 down the runway is also pretty hard because to much left or to much right is nothing you want to choose during takeoff. All 7 sliders and the ministick are affected by this bug. It has been there from the beginning people are still hoping that logitech will fix them.
